1. Pipe-in-pipe arrangement with
  • - A fluid-carrying inner tube ( 12 ) made of plastic and
  • - an outer tube ( 14 ) which surrounds the inner tube ( 12 ) with play,
characterized by
  • - That the outer tube ( 14 ) is plastically deformable and has a permeation-tight wall.
